Teams 签到记录导出全攻略,一步步教你轻松获取数据

Tea Teams作品 6

目录导读

  1. Teams 签到记录的重要性与应用场景
  2. 导出前的准备工作与权限要求
  3. 通过Teams管理后台导出签到记录
  4. 使用PowerShell脚本批量导出
  5. 借助第三方工具与集成方案
  6. 常见问题解答(FAQ)
  7. 数据导出后的处理与分析建议
  8. 最佳实践与注意事项

Teams 签到记录的重要性与应用场景

Microsoft Teams作为现代企业协作的核心平台,其会议功能中的签到记录已成为许多组织管理考勤、追踪参与情况的重要数据源,签到记录不仅能够反映员工参与会议的实际情况,还能用于绩效考核、培训效果评估、合规性审计等多种场景。

Teams 签到记录导出全攻略,一步步教你轻松获取数据-第1张图片-Teams - Teams下载【官方网站】

教育机构可以利用Teams签到记录追踪学生在线课程参与度;企业人力资源部门可通过这些数据分析会议效率;项目管理者则能依据参与情况评估团队投入程度,许多用户在实际操作中发现,Teams界面并未提供直接的“导出签到记录”按钮,这给数据利用带来了不小挑战。

导出前的准备工作与权限要求

在开始导出Teams签到记录之前,需要确保满足以下条件:

权限要求:

  • 导出会议签到记录通常需要Teams管理员权限或会议组织者权限
  • 对于企业用户,可能需要全局管理员或Teams服务管理员角色
  • 教育版用户需要具备教师或管理员身份

必要准备:

  1. 确认你的账户有相应会议的查看权限
  2. 确保使用的是Teams网页版或桌面版最新版本
  3. 对于大规模导出,建议在非高峰时段操作
  4. 提前了解组织的数据保留政策

方法一:通过Teams管理后台导出签到记录

这是最直接的官方方法,适合单个或少量会议的签到记录导出:

步骤详解:

  1. 登录Microsoft Teams管理后台(admin.teams.microsoft.com)
  2. 在左侧导航栏选择“会议”>“会议报告”
  3. 点击“参会报告”选项卡
  4. 设置筛选条件:选择特定会议、时间范围或会议组织者
  5. 找到目标会议,点击“查看参会者”选项
  6. 在参会者列表页面,使用浏览器的打印功能或按Ctrl+P
  7. 在打印对话框中选择“另存为PDF”或使用浏览器扩展转换为Excel

限制说明:

  • 此方法一次只能导出一个会议的签到记录
  • 导出的数据可能需要手动整理格式
  • 部分旧版会议可能无法显示完整签到记录

方法二:使用PowerShell脚本批量导出

对于需要批量导出多个会议签到记录的管理员,PowerShell提供了更强大的解决方案:

基础脚本示例:

# 连接Microsoft Teams
Connect-MicrosoftTeams
# 获取特定时间段内的所有会议
$meetings = Get-CsOnlineMeeting -StartTime "2024-01-01" -EndTime "2024-01-31"
# 遍历会议并导出参会记录
foreach ($meeting in $meetings) {
    $attendees = Get-CsOnlineMeetingAttendanceReport -MeetingId $meeting.MeetingId
    $attendees | Export-Csv -Path "C:\TeamsReports\签到记录.csv" -Append -NoTypeInformation
}

进阶操作:

  1. 安装必要的PowerShell模块(MicrosoftTeams、SkypeOnlineConnector)
  2. 配置适当的执行策略:Set-ExecutionPolicy RemoteSigned
  3. 可添加筛选条件,如按会议组织者、会议类型等
  4. 可设置定时任务自动执行导出操作

方法三:借助第三方工具与集成方案

市场上有多种第三方工具可以简化Teams签到记录的导出过程:

推荐方案:

  1. Power Automate流程:创建自动化流程,定期将签到记录同步到SharePoint列表或Excel Online
  2. Teams Analytics应用:如“Meeting Attendance”等官方或第三方应用
  3. API集成开发:利用Microsoft Graph API获取会议出席数据
    GET /reports/getTeamsMeetingAttendanceReport(meetingId='{meeting-id}')

API方法优势:

  • 可获取更详细的参会数据(加入/离开时间、持续时间等)
  • 能够集成到自定义管理系统中
  • 支持实时数据同步和自动化处理

常见问题解答(FAQ)

Q1:为什么我在Teams界面找不到导出签到记录的选项? A:Microsoft Teams的设计理念是简化用户界面,因此许多管理功能被整合到管理后台,普通用户界面确实不提供直接导出功能,需要管理员权限或通过特定路径访问。

Q2:导出的签到记录包含哪些信息? A:通常包括参会者姓名、电子邮件地址、加入时间、离开时间(如果可用)、参会时长以及用户角色(组织者、演示者、参会者)。

Q3:能否导出Teams网络研讨会的签到记录? A:可以,但网络研讨会的签到记录导出方式略有不同,需要在网络研讨会设置中启用“注册”,然后通过活动管理页面导出注册和参会报告。

Q4:导出的数据格式有哪些选择? A:根据导出方法不同,可获得CSV、Excel、PDF或JSON格式的数据,PowerShell和API方法通常提供更灵活的格式选择。

Q5:签到记录数据保存多久? A:默认情况下,Teams会议报告数据保留30天,但通过API或PowerShell导出的数据可长期保存,取决于您的存储方案。

数据导出后的处理与分析建议

成功导出Teams签到记录后,可进行以下有价值的数据处理:

数据清洗步骤:

  1. 去除重复条目和测试账户记录
  2. 统一时间格式和时区设置
  3. 补充员工部门、职位等元数据
  4. 计算关键指标:平均参会时长、准时率等

分析应用场景:

  • 参与度分析:识别高频参与者和极少参会人员
  • 会议效率评估:结合会议时长分析有效参与时间
  • 时间管理优化:发现会议安排密集时段,合理调整日程
  • 培训效果追踪:对比培训前后的参与变化

最佳实践与注意事项

合规性与隐私保护:

  • 在导出和处理签到记录前,确保符合当地数据保护法规(如GDPR、CCPA)
  • 仅收集和处理必要的数据,最小化个人信息暴露
  • 建立数据访问权限控制,防止未授权访问

技术优化建议:

  1. 对于大型组织,建议使用增量导出而非全量导出,减少系统负载
  2. 设置定期自动导出任务,避免手动操作遗漏
  3. 建立数据备份机制,防止意外数据丢失
  4. 考虑使用Azure Logic Apps或Power Automate创建端到端自动化流程

性能考量:

  • 批量导出大量数据时,建议分时段进行
  • 监控API调用频率,避免超过限制阈值
  • 对于超大规模组织,考虑使用分页查询和并行处理技术

通过掌握上述Teams签到记录导出方法,组织可以充分发挥协作数据价值,优化会议管理,提升团队效率,无论选择哪种方法,都建议先在小范围内测试,确保数据准确性和流程稳定性,再逐步推广到整个组织。

标签: 签到记录导出 数据获取

抱歉,评论功能暂时关闭!